Key Features to Look for in a Watch for Elderly

When picking a wrist watch for elderly, clarity is king. Large, bold hands and numbers ensure quick glances are all it takes. Water resistance is a must for worry-free daily use, and a long battery life saves hassle. I’m a fan of how these features turn a watch into a reliable tool. Lightweight designs and soft straps also make a big difference for all-day comfort.

Comparing Three Great Options: Key Specs

Here’s a clear table comparing the SKMEI 2284, Casio AE-1600H-1AV, and Timex TW4B08100 – all excellent as a watch for elderly with large, readable faces.

FeatureSKMEI 2284Casio AE-1600H-1AVTimex TW4B08100
Dial Size48mm large face45mm large face42mm large face
Water Resistance30m (splash-proof)100m (swim-ready)30m (splash-proof)
Battery Life2+ years7 years3 years
Key ExtrasAlarm, stopwatch, backlightWorld time, alarm, stopwatchIndiglo backlight, date
Price Range$20-$30$30-$40$25-$35

These watches cater to different needs, from simple functionality to active lifestyles.

Exploring Each Model for Daily Needs

SKMEI 2284: Budget-Friendly Clarity

The SKMEI 2284 is my pick for a straightforward large face mens watch. Its 48mm dial has bold black numbers on a white face, making time checks a breeze. I like the soft rubber strap – it’s adjustable and gentle on the wrist. As a wrist watch for elderly, it’s splash-proof and has a backlight for dim settings. It’s hard to beat at this price for no-frills reliability.

Casio AE-1600H-1AV: Tough and Versatile

For those with an active streak, the Casio AE-1600H-1AV is a durable watch for elderly. The 45mm digital display uses clear digits that light up evenly. I appreciate its 100m water resistance – great for washing dishes or light swimming. With features like world time and alarms, it suits seniors who travel. The resin strap is secure yet light, ideal for both men and women seeking womens large face watches.

Timex TW4B08100: Classic and Functional

The Timex TW4B08100 stands out in the womens large face watches category for its clean look. Its 42mm dial features Indiglo illumination that lights up the whole face – perfect for evening use. I find the leather strap comfortable and stylish for daily wear. With a date window and easy battery access, it’s a great wrist watch for elderly who value simplicity.
